Transaction 74fc415f240837ad20b366e156e621820871e91babe8cc039a7fe4b95d6b7664
2 Input
2 Outputs
- 74fc415f240837ad20b366e156e621820871e91babe8cc039a7fe4b95d6b7664:0
- 74fc415f240837ad20b366e156e621820871e91babe8cc039a7fe4b95d6b7664:1
value 303432
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
value 136609
address 3C5QweZRD1RhsPDFWtV471itxemdRnbrh9